首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下关于结构化程序设计的叙述中正确的是
以下关于结构化程序设计的叙述中正确的是
admin
2019-05-17
25
问题
以下关于结构化程序设计的叙述中正确的是
选项
A、结构化程序使用goto语句会很便捷
B、一个结构化程序必须同时由顺序、分支、循环三种结构组成
C、由三种基本结构构成的程序只能解决小规模的问题
D、在C语言中,程序的模块化是利用函数实现的
答案
B
解析
C语言是结构化程序设计语言,顺序结构、选择结构、循环结构是结构化程序设计的三种基本结构,研究证明任何程序都可以由这三种基本结构组成。但是程序可以包含一种或者几种结构,不是必须包含全部三种结构。自从提倡结构化设计以来,goto 就成了有争议的语句。首先,由于goto 语句可以灵活跳转,如果不加限制,它的确会破坏结构化设计风格。其次,goto 语句经常带来错误或隐患。它可能跳过了某些对象的构造、变量的初始化、重要的计算等语句。Goto语句的使用会使程序容易发生错误并且也不易阅读,所以应避免使用。由三种基本结构构成的程序几乎能解决大部分问题。
转载请注明原文地址:https://jikaoti.com/ti/rKf0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
若有以下程序#defineS(x)x*x#defineT(x)S(x)*S(x)main(){intk=5,j=2;printf("%d,%d\n",S(k+j),T(k+j));}则程序的
以下选项中,合法的一组C语言数值常量是
从工程管理角度看,软件设计一般分为两步完成,它们是
有以下程序#includeintf(intx,intY){return((y-x)*x);}main(){inta=3,b=4,c=5,d;d=f(f(a,b),f(a,c));
以下程序用来统计文件中字符的个数(函数feof用以检查文件是否结束,结束时返回非零)#includemain(){FILE*fp;longnum=0;fp=fopen("fname.dat",
学生的记录由学号和成绩组成,N名学生的数据已在主函数中放入结构体数组S中,请编写函数fun,它的功能是:把分数最高的学生数据放在h所指的数组中,注意:分数最高的学生可能不止一个,函数返回分数最高的学生的人数。注意:部分源程序在文件PROGI.C中
函数fun的功能是:将a、b中的两个两位正整数合并形成一个新的整数放在c中。合并的方式是:将a中的十位和个位数依次放在变量c的千位和十位上,b中的十位和个位数依次放在变量c的个位和百位上。例如,当a=45,b=12。调用该函数后,c=4251。
一间宿舍可住多个学生,则实体宿舍和学生之间的联系是()。
关于地址和指针,以下说法中正确的是()。
随机试题
伊曲康唑的特点有
A.病室充有血腥味B.病室尸臭C.病室尿臊气D.病室散有腐臭气E.病室有烂苹果气味
综合反映商业银行在一定时期利润实现和亏损的实际情况的报表是()。
下列哪些选项中的行为构成犯罪?()
数据表的“行”也叫做_____。
舌癌病变,镜下见角化珠量多,细胞间桥明显,核分裂少见,无非典型核分裂象及多核巨细胞。依据WHO1997年的分级标准应归为
甲向乙借款,并以其西城区一套四合院设定抵押,下列选项错误的是:()
某建筑工程的造价组成见下表,该工程的含税造价为()万元。
在全国人民为即将举行的奥运会而欢欣时,藏独分子和CNN的不实报道在祖国人民的心口上撒上了一把盐。面对这些,下列做法最合适的是()。
论述社会主义法治理念的基本内容。
最新回复
(
0
)